WebDec 7, 2024 · The Medicinal Effect of Touch The cortisol-lowering effect that a hug, massage or other form of touch can have on someone who is sick can also offer healing effects. “ Cortisol, when up, increases blood pressure, heart rate, and inflammation — it can make healing harder, physically,” Lee says.
